摘 要: | 链式烯基琥珀酸酐因其含有碳碳双键和羧酸酐基,即亲水又亲油,可以合成多种衍生物,是一种重要的精细化学品中间体。文中阐述了高压下用顺丁烯二酸酐(又称马来酸酐,简称MA)和C8-12烯合成C8-12烯基琥珀酸酐的合成机理。

Abstract: | Chain alkenyl succinic anhydride as contained carbon carbon double bond and carboxylic anhydride groups, i.e. hydrophilic and lipophilic, which can synthesize a variety of derivatives, was an important fine chemical intermediate. Under high - temperature and high - pressure the synthesis mechanism of C8- 12 alkenyl succinie snhydride was studied, using maleie acid (MA) and 1 -octylene together. |
